This History and Significance of the Temple
The Jagannath Temple, situated in Puri, Odisha, boasts a fascinating history tracing back over nearly thousand years. Legend suggest its construction read more began during the era of Ganga dynasty rulers, with significant additions and improvements by subsequent families , including the Gajapati rulers. Originally known as Purushottam Kshetra, the is dedicated to Lord Jagannath, a manifestation of Lord Vishnu, along with his siblings , Balabhadra and Subhadra. Its annual Rath Yatra, the chariot festival, remains one of the biggest Hindu religious celebrations globally, drawing millions of pilgrims each year, and underscores the temple's considerable cultural and divine significance to Hindus and beyond.

Jagannath Puri Temple Traditions
The Jagannath Temple is renowned for its unique and elaborate ceremonies . Included in the most significant is the ‘Abada’ – the regular offering prepared with clarified butter, yogurt, honey, and molasses. As part of the annual Rath Yatra, the deities of Lord Jagannath, Balabhadra, and Subhadra are paraded in a grand procession to the Gundicha Shrine . Numerous observances, such as the Pahandi ritual and the Sandhya Aarti, further contribute to the sacred atmosphere and welcome millions of pilgrims each . The practices are deeply embedded in Odisha's culture.
